IMD Forecasts Heavy Rain And Thunderstorms Across Assam For Next Three Days

Guwahati, June 6: The India Meteorological Department (IMD) has forecast heavy to very heavy rainfall accompanied by thunderstorms, lightning, and gusty winds across Guwahati and several parts of Assam over the next two to three days. The weather pattern indicates that intermittent spells of rain and thunderstorms are likely to affect isolated areas in the city and other districts, raising concerns about waterlogging, traffic disruptions, and possible landslides in vulnerable zones.

Authorities have stepped up monitoring as the Assam State Disaster Management Authority (ASDMA) placed emergency response systems on alert. Officials have urged residents to remain cautious, particularly those living in low-lying and hillside areas where flooding and landslides could pose risks.

Daily commuters and long-distance travellers have been advised to plan their journeys carefully and avoid unnecessary movement during periods of intense rainfall.

ASDMA has assured that regular updates will be shared through its official website and social media platforms to keep the public informed. Citizens have been encouraged to follow official advisories and take necessary precautions to ensure safety during this prolonged spell of adverse weather.
